Why Do Some Channels Not Fill the Screen Spectrum?

Certain television channels may not fill the entire screen spectrum when displayed on your TV, resulting in black bars at the top and bottom of the picture. This is due to a difference in aspect ratios between different types of content; for example, movies are often produced with an aspect ratio that differs from television broadcasts. To ensure viewers get the full experience without any sacrifice of quality or resolution, broadcasters must adhere to their specific format’s aspect ratio when broadcasting content so as not to lose any important visual information.

How Do I Make My Picture Fit My TV Screen?

When you are trying to get your picture to fit the size of your TV screen, there are a few different methods that you can use. The simplest way is to adjust the zoom settings on your TV until it fits properly. Typically, this requires accessing the settings menu of your television and finding the option for ‘Picture Size’ or ‘Aspect Ratio.’

Once there, you will be able to choose from several pre-set ratios such as 4:3 or 16:9. Additionally, some TVs allow you to manually adjust each side of the image until it fills up all four corners of your screen. Why Do Some TV Shows Not Fill the Screen?

There are many reasons why some TV shows don’t completely fill the screen. The most common reason is that the content was originally filmed in a different aspect ratio than your television’s native resolution. This means that if you watch an old film or television show on a modern, wide-screen HDTV, it won’t fit perfectly into your screen and will likely include black bars at the top and bottom of the image.

Additionally, some filmmakers choose to use other aspect ratios like 4:3 or 1:1 for creative reasons — these formats often don’t “fit” onto today’s larger screens without resulting in part of their picture getting cropped off. Finally, there may be times when broadcasters reduce an image size to make room for advertisements or station logos – this can also result in images not filling up your entire screen.
